Transaction 5bf32874610455db36f214b71115ff4bd118b644602fa846a0c6af6eba238ae6

1 Input
2 Outputs
  • 5bf32874610455db36f214b71115ff4bd118b644602fa846a0c6af6eba238ae6:0
  • value  21180662
    address  3APY9ih7EdB5McFJ3kGiBa5udWUphDMyaP
  • 5bf32874610455db36f214b71115ff4bd118b644602fa846a0c6af6eba238ae6:1
  • value  85876209
    address  bc1qelsqlgpnf8ck3gssclc2lg8xp0xupnh8avjjwg